Stanford, Kentucky Mayor-Elect Dies Suddenly

Lincoln County Democratic Party

T.J. Hill, a longtime police officer in Stanford who was set to become mayor of the Lincoln County town in January, was found dead at his home Thursday.  The cause of death remains under investigation, but police tell the Advocate-Messenger foul play is not suspected.

Hill defeated incumbent Bill Miracle earlier this month. He was set to take the oath of office Jan. 1

An autopsy is scheduled to take place Friday in Frankfort.
